import asyncio
|
|
|
|
from typing import Callable
|
|
from typing import Any
|
|
|
|
import gpiod
|
|
|
|
from ... import aiotools
|
|
|
|
from ...yamlconf import Option
|
|
|
|
from ...validators.os import valid_abs_path
|
|
from ...validators.hw import valid_gpio_pin
|
|
|
|
from . import UserGpioModes
|
|
from . import BaseUserGpioDriver
|
|
|
|
|
|
# =====
|
|
class Plugin(BaseUserGpioDriver):
|
|
def __init__(
|
|
self,
|
|
instance_name: str,
|
|
notifier: aiotools.AioNotifier,
|
|
|
|
device_path: str,
|
|
) -> None:
|
|
|
|
super().__init__(instance_name, notifier)
|
|
|
|
self.__device_path = device_path
|
|
|
|
self.__tasks: dict[int, (asyncio.Task | None)] = {}
|
|
self.__line_req: (gpiod.LineRequest | None) = None
|
|
|
|
@classmethod
|
|
def get_plugin_options(cls) -> dict:
|
|
return {
|
|
"device": Option("/dev/gpiochip0", type=valid_abs_path, unpack_as="device_path"),
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
@classmethod
|
|
def get_modes(cls) -> set[str]:
|
|
return set([UserGpioModes.OUTPUT])
|
|
|
|
@classmethod
|
|
def get_pin_validator(cls) -> Callable[[Any], Any]:
|
|
return valid_gpio_pin
|
|
|
|
def register_output(self, pin: str, initial: (bool | None)) -> None:
|
|
_ = initial
|
|
self.__tasks[int(pin)] = None
|
|
|
|
def prepare(self) -> None:
|
|
self.__line_req = gpiod.request_lines(
|
|
self.__device_path,
|
|
consumer="kvmd::locator",
|
|
config={
|
|
tuple(self.__tasks): gpiod.LineSettings(
|
|
direction=gpiod.line.Direction.OUTPUT,
|
|
output_value=gpiod.line.Value(False),
|
|
),
|
|
},
|
|
)
|
|
|
|
async def cleanup(self) -> None:
|
|
tasks = [
|
|
task
|
|
for task in self.__tasks.values()
|
|
if task is not None
|
|
]
|
|
for task in tasks:
|
|
task.cancel()
|
|
await asyncio.gather(*tasks, return_exceptions=True)
|
|
if self.__line_req:
|
|
try:
|
|
self.__line_req.release()
|
|
except Exception:
|
|
pass
|
|
|
|
async def read(self, pin: str) -> bool:
|
|
return (self.__tasks[int(pin)] is not None)
|
|
|
|
async def write(self, pin: str, state: bool) -> None:
|
|
pin_int = int(pin)
|
|
task = self.__tasks[pin_int]
|
|
if state and task is None:
|
|
self.__tasks[pin_int] = asyncio.create_task(self.__blink(pin_int))
|
|
elif not state and task is not None:
|
|
task.cancel()
|
|
await task
|
|
self.__tasks[pin_int] = None
|
|
|
|
async def __blink(self, pin: int) -> None:
|
|
assert pin in self.__tasks
|
|
assert self.__line_req
|
|
try:
|
|
state = True
|
|
while True:
|
|
self.__line_req.set_value(pin, gpiod.line.Value(state))
|
|
state = (not state)
|
|
await asyncio.sleep(0.1)
|
|
except asyncio.CancelledError:
|
|
pass
|
|
finally:
|
|
self.__line_req.set_value(pin, gpiod.line.Value(False))
|
|
|
|
def __str__(self) -> str:
|
|
return f"Locator({self._instance_name})"
|
|
|
|
__repr__ = __str__
